I purchase these target spots in various sizes for different uses. These one inch spots seem just about right for close range pistol aim points and can also be used for a sighting point for rifles at a hundred yards or so. These target spots are available in sizes up to four inch (IIRC..??) and are fixed to a sheet with an adhesive that allows them to be pasted on to cardboard or conventional paper targets. I noticed that some folks have seemed to have some difficulty keeping them "stuck". In the past I have experienced some of this problem as well, but only with target spots that were quite "old". If they are relatively new, I have never had one fail to adhere to paper or cardboard. Now some of the "splatter" type of targets have a slick finish which seems to repel some things. I suspect that failures could occur if you try to past these dots onto a "splatter" target.In any event, I like them. They are clean, bright, and easy to use and see.
